Moshi to Kilimanjaro Airport: Getting Back for Your Flight

You've summited Kilimanjaro, watched the sunrise over the Serengeti, or explored Tanzania's hidden corners, now there's one final journey standing between you and home. Getting from Moshi to Kilimanjaro Airport (JRO) is straightforward, but with international flights on the line, there's no room for guesswork.

Whether you're booking a taxi from Moshi to JRO or arranging a private transfer, knowing your options and timing can save you from last-minute panic at the departure gate.

The route is short, just 40 kilometers, but the details matter. Here's everything you need to know about transport to Kilimanjaro Airport.

The Basics: Distance, Time, and Timing

The drive from Moshi to JRO takes between 45 and 60 minutes under normal conditions. The road is paved and well-maintained, following the main A23 highway through Sanya Juu and past villages where locals wave at passing vehicles. It's a simple route, but don't let that simplicity fool you into cutting your departure time too close.

Most seasoned travelers follow the 3-hour rule: arrive at Kilimanjaro Airport at least three hours before an international departure. This accounts for potential traffic near Moshi's town center, security screening delays during high season, and the fact that airlines close check-in counters strictly 60 minutes before takeoff.

JRO may be smaller than Dar es Salaam's Julius Nyerere Airport, but during peak months (June through October, December through January), check-in lines form quickly.

DetailInformation
Distance40 km (25 miles)
Travel Time45–60 minutes
Recommended Departure3 hours before international flights
Road ConditionPaved, safe for night driving

Your Transport Options from Moshi to Kilimanjaro Airport

Private Transfers: The Reliable Choice

For airport departures, private transfers are the gold standard. Booking through your hotel, safari operator, or directly with WeAreTanzania means your driver knows your flight time, accounts for buffer periods, and shows up on schedule. There's no haggling at dawn, no wondering if the vehicle will arrive, and no stress about whether there's room for your trekking gear.

Private transfers typically cost $50–$60 USD for a sedan (up to 4 passengers) or $70–$90 USD for larger vehicles like a Toyota Noah or Alphard. If you've just come off a multi-day Kilimanjaro climb, the extra cost is worth the peace of mind. Many tour operators include airport transfers as part of their packages, so confirm with your booking agent before arranging separate transport.

Pro Tip: If you're traveling with oversized luggage (sleeping bags, trekking poles, safari duffels) request a larger vehicle when booking. Cramming four people and climbing gear into a compact sedan turns a smooth departure into a Tetris game nobody wants to play.

Local Taxis: Budget-Friendly but Hands-On

Taxis are readily available near the Moshi Bus Stand (locally called "Stand ya Basi") and around major hotels like the Kilimanjaro Crane Hotel and Buffalo Hotel. Drivers are accustomed to airport runs, but this option requires negotiation and vehicle inspection.

Expect to pay around 125,000 TZS (approximately $50 USD) for a one-way trip. Start negotiations at 100,000 TZS and settle in the middle. Before agreeing, check the vehicle's condition—tires, seatbelts, and most importantly, the fuel gauge. The last thing you need is your driver suggesting a "quick detour" for diesel when your flight boards in two hours.

Agree on currency upfront (both TZS and USD are accepted) and confirm the exact amount to avoid confusion at drop-off. If you're paying in USD, bring small bills—drivers rarely carry change for $100 notes.

Best for: Solo travelers or couples with minimal luggage and flexible schedules.
Not ideal for: Early morning departures (3–5 a.m.) when taxis are scarce, or travelers uncomfortable with price negotiation.

Shared Shuttles: Economical with Constraints

Services like Impala Shuttle operate fixed daily routes between Moshi, Arusha, and JRO. These shuttles cost around $15–$25 USD per person—significantly cheaper than private transfers—but come with limitations.

Most shuttles depart Moshi early morning (6–8 a.m.), which works well for midday flights but leaves you stranded if you're catching an evening departure to Europe or the Middle East.

Shuttles also make multiple hotel pickups, adding 20–30 minutes to your journey. Luggage space is limited, so if you're hauling 23 kg checked bags plus carry-ons, confirm space availability when booking.

Best for: Daytime flights with flexible timing and travelers staying near major shuttle pickup points.

How to Get to JRO from Moshi: Practical Logistics

Understanding the Route

The journey from Moshi to Kilimanjaro Airport follows the A23 highway, a well-maintained two-lane road that handles regular traffic throughout the day. Under normal conditions, it's a smooth drive, but a few factors can add time:

Town Center Congestion: If your hotel is near Moshi's Clock Tower or Rindi Lane, expect 10–15 minutes of slow navigation through daladala (minibus) traffic, especially during morning rush (7–9 a.m.) or late afternoon (4–6 p.m.).

Occasional Roadworks: Stretches near Sanya Juu or Boma Ng'ombe sometimes have resurfacing crews. Delays are typically 5–10 minutes.

Wildlife Crossings: Yes, really. Baboons and the occasional giraffe near Sanya Junction have been known to stop traffic briefly. It's Tanzania—expect magic even on your way out.

Night Driving: The A23 is safe for night travel. Most international flights from JRO depart between 7 p.m. and 11 p.m., so nighttime airport runs are routine. Just ensure your driver uses headlights (not always guaranteed with older taxis).

Payment and Currency

The current exchange rate sits around $1 USD = 2,500 TZS. If you have leftover Tanzanian Shillings from your trek (tip money, souvenir shopping), paying your driver in local currency is perfectly acceptable. However, USD is universally accepted for airport transfers.

Vehicle TypeUSD PriceTZS Equivalent
Sedan (4 passengers)$50125,000 TZS
SUV/Van (7+ passengers)$70–$90175,000–225,000 TZS

Three Insider Tips for a Smooth Departure

The "Last View" Moment

As you drive from Moshi toward JRO, watch the right side of the vehicle. On clear mornings, you'll catch one final, stunning view of Mount Kilimanjaro's snow-capped summit rising above the plains. If your driver is accommodating, ask them to pull over briefly at the viewpoint near Sanya Juu (around km 25). It's your last chance to see Uhuru Peak before flying home, don't pack your camera away too early.

The Fuel Check

Before leaving Moshi, glance at the fuel gauge. There are reliable petrol stations in town (TotalEnergies near the Clock Tower, Oryx on Boma Road), but once you hit the A23 highway, options become scarce. If the tank is below half, politely request a quick fill-up before departure. Five minutes now beats a 20-minute "detour" that eats into your airport buffer time.

The Departure Tax Myth

There's a persistent rumor that travelers need to pay a separate departure tax in cash at Kilimanjaro Airport. This is false. Tanzania's departure tax (previously $40 USD) is now included in your airline ticket price. You do not need extra cash at JRO for taxes. The only cash you might need is for last-minute duty-free purchases (which also accept major credit cards).

Common Questions About Transport to Kilimanjaro Airport

Can I use Uber or Bolt?

No. While ride-sharing apps technically operate in Tanzania, coverage in Moshi and along the route to JRO is virtually non-existent. Bolt has slightly better availability in Arusha, but it remains unreliable for airport transfers. Stick with pre-arranged taxis or hotel transfers.

What if I'm traveling with climbing gear?

Book a larger vehicle. Sedans accommodate 2–3 passengers with standard luggage, but trekking gear (sleeping bags, poles, duffels) requires a van. Larger vehicles cost $70–$90 USD but eliminate stress and ensure everyone travels comfortably.

Is it safe to drive at night?

Yes. The A23 highway is paved, patrolled, and routinely traveled at night. Most international flights depart JRO between 7 p.m. and 11 p.m., so nighttime transfers are standard. Just confirm your driver is sober, the vehicle has working headlights, and you've agreed on the fare beforehand.

When should I book my transfer?

For peak season (June–October, December–January), book at least 48 hours in advance. During off-peak periods, 24 hours is usually sufficient. Same-day bookings are possible but risk vehicle unavailability, especially for larger groups.

Final Departure Checklist

Before leaving Moshi, confirm:

  • Transfer booked and confirmed 24 hours prior

  • Flight status checked online

  • Passport packed (and not left in hotel safe)

  • Departure time set for 3 hours before flight

  • Payment method confirmed with driver

  • Phone charged and boarding pass downloaded

Your Final Tanzania Journey

The drive from Moshi to Kilimanjaro Airport is more than just logistics, it's the closing scene of your Tanzanian adventure. Whether you've stood on Africa's rooftop, tracked elephants through golden grasslands, or simply soaked in the warmth of East African hospitality, this 40-kilometer stretch is your bridge back to the everyday world.

Give yourself time, book smart, and take one last look at Kilimanjaro in your rearview mirror. Safe travels, and karibu tena - welcome back to Tanzania anytime.

Need a reliable transfer from Moshi to Kilimanjaro Airport? Contact WeAreTanzania for hassle-free, fixed-price airport transport. Your journey home starts with peace of mind.